From a03bc69159ecc073f051ca2079848553a8e34664 Mon Sep 17 00:00:00 2001 From: V3n3RiX Date: Thu, 7 Mar 2024 07:06:38 +0000 Subject: gentoo auto-resync : 07:03:2024 - 07:06:38 --- net-misc/electron-cash/Manifest | 2 +- net-misc/electron-cash/electron-cash-4.2.11.ebuild | 13 +++++++++---- 2 files changed, 10 insertions(+), 5 deletions(-) (limited to 'net-misc/electron-cash') diff --git a/net-misc/electron-cash/Manifest b/net-misc/electron-cash/Manifest index 8090c4dcf1b0..d5523358d561 100644 --- a/net-misc/electron-cash/Manifest +++ b/net-misc/electron-cash/Manifest @@ -1,4 +1,4 @@ AUX 3.3.6-no-user-root.patch 1261 BLAKE2B 6035a47b73ce13a92ef66177d6131f5744a498bb4360aa289aca6a09c6ef3e7b663914590f4c9be635078fed0bc82ae706f0cb4c7280acab88bbb1f5211d6473 SHA512 bed6b2108b3a8c8960b43eff854b8292d5e6fbd0fdd8383e43e020cac51767cbd70a1c371a3dffe1bc51145f97f930cb966fd4eee1ecc3ca021cbcfac0ea1a81 DIST electron-cash-4.2.11.tar.gz 8039918 BLAKE2B 3139647fd22aaa88ff9a514b83e12dd3b36abb6affe9b51b270e1936f4d37ec3ea867ebcfe388f428392093996d2bf7d1268ee0b2447c5d559a39c3e35745dfc SHA512 7b01d2d94b29a3f054738cd89344a7c15136f90d6aa66dd587da315471aeb053bee1d7bbeab46016054b7dd98915bb2225a381d082a8fd137997c05957e2d44a -EBUILD electron-cash-4.2.11.ebuild 3785 BLAKE2B fd1e0cc625ad0ab2287fa9c43a0be172d20c95f0ebf82d61361c26b5359a09cc7cb8e89c1159ba3ec732e45521f9e59b210326e4bd1be45c7951c4cd4d8620b1 SHA512 90ed1de98197d6d3fc2f7d8f9577df887586ac423fc8775e1052570224e01200081ac87ca1d954ba2cd953c014ebd42615e9860702ecd6239b684181ed3443d3 +EBUILD electron-cash-4.2.11.ebuild 3906 BLAKE2B a588bf3e2a5b82ea0daa6645c8b59d8960d2beeb3e2ab15a5d647bc9f087ad08ca8e3b1c3df38637baeec3f4fdb8fdd22d3e2df2070e4466c7ded4aa47e61dcf SHA512 3c39f937712f502bfc2115a5692fd1d9d97a50423a964e04eafa09dec1f9e58a3960cdfcd21f4978a70f4d29826fa0a89c7e032cb4ffdfe6a68e45e261349ec3 MISC metadata.xml 981 BLAKE2B 10c823bd62005a00acf1e410e78a5e2917af126f1cc4c98608ab8277570c4defe53b3e282168189ac3c18634860a93b664c83cde1959553b0182069830c6f3a3 SHA512 30538ee18680bf39e49cc434977376b6bce2be717204781d2e17dffcdcfe4970a772834474511c12b94906d05f026882d3b6ffde8dd3992eb1030d3ee78c77d6 diff --git a/net-misc/electron-cash/electron-cash-4.2.11.ebuild b/net-misc/electron-cash/electron-cash-4.2.11.ebuild index 8028eb404b26..993cd0db3cc4 100644 --- a/net-misc/electron-cash/electron-cash-4.2.11.ebuild +++ b/net-misc/electron-cash/electron-cash-4.2.11.ebuild @@ -1,9 +1,10 @@ -# Copyright 1999-2023 Gentoo Authors +# Copyright 1999-2024 Gentoo Authors # Distributed under the terms of the GNU General Public License v2 -EAPI="7" +EAPI="8" -PYTHON_COMPAT=( python3_{9..11} ) +PYTHON_COMPAT=( python3_{10..11} ) +DISTUTILS_USE_PEP517=setuptools PYTHON_REQ_USE="ncurses?" @@ -32,6 +33,8 @@ REQUIRED_USE=" vkb? ( qt5 ) " +BDEPEND="${DISTUTILS_DEPS}" + RDEPEND=" dev-python/dnspython[${PYTHON_USEDEP}] dev-python/ecdsa[${PYTHON_USEDEP}] @@ -65,7 +68,9 @@ src_prepare() { eapply "${FILESDIR}/3.3.6-no-user-root.patch" # Prevent icon from being installed in the wrong location - sed -i '/icons/d' setup.py || die + sed -e '/icons/d' \ + -e "s:\\(os.path.join(\\)share_dir:\\1'share':" \ + -i setup.py || die if use qt5; then pyrcc5 icons.qrc -o electroncash_gui/qt/icons_rc.py || die -- cgit v1.2.3